From eae55eb49cbff9bf58b347ad15f6ddc1e6c5007c Mon Sep 17 00:00:00 2001 From: =?UTF-8?q?Sebastian=20B=C3=B6ckelmann?= Date: Wed, 8 May 2024 08:01:04 +0200 Subject: [PATCH] Visualize Characteristics and their Values --- ...-item-characteristic-editor.component.html | 22 ++++++++++++++++++- ...-item-characteristic-editor.component.scss | 3 +++ ...ed-item-characteristic-editor.component.ts | 1 + 3 files changed, 25 insertions(+), 1 deletion(-) diff --git a/src/app/editor/items/item-editor/inherited-item-characteristic-editor/inherited-item-characteristic-editor.component.html b/src/app/editor/items/item-editor/inherited-item-characteristic-editor/inherited-item-characteristic-editor.component.html index b1f08c6..16da5d6 100644 --- a/src/app/editor/items/item-editor/inherited-item-characteristic-editor/inherited-item-characteristic-editor.component.html +++ b/src/app/editor/items/item-editor/inherited-item-characteristic-editor/inherited-item-characteristic-editor.component.html @@ -1 +1,21 @@ -

inherited-item-characteristic-editor works!

+ + + + + + + + + + + + + + + + + + +
Characteristic{{characteristicValue.key.characteristicName}}Value{{characteristicValue.value}} + +
diff --git a/src/app/editor/items/item-editor/inherited-item-characteristic-editor/inherited-item-characteristic-editor.component.scss b/src/app/editor/items/item-editor/inherited-item-characteristic-editor/inherited-item-characteristic-editor.component.scss index e69de29..80c8212 100644 --- a/src/app/editor/items/item-editor/inherited-item-characteristic-editor/inherited-item-characteristic-editor.component.scss +++ b/src/app/editor/items/item-editor/inherited-item-characteristic-editor/inherited-item-characteristic-editor.component.scss @@ -0,0 +1,3 @@ +.mat-column-edit { + width: 32px; +} diff --git a/src/app/editor/items/item-editor/inherited-item-characteristic-editor/inherited-item-characteristic-editor.component.ts b/src/app/editor/items/item-editor/inherited-item-characteristic-editor/inherited-item-characteristic-editor.component.ts index a344aa5..3369926 100644 --- a/src/app/editor/items/item-editor/inherited-item-characteristic-editor/inherited-item-characteristic-editor.component.ts +++ b/src/app/editor/items/item-editor/inherited-item-characteristic-editor/inherited-item-characteristic-editor.component.ts @@ -15,6 +15,7 @@ export class InheritedItemCharacteristicEditorComponent implements OnInit{ @Input() item: Item | undefined datasource: MatTableDataSource = new MatTableDataSource(); + displayedColumns: string[] = ['characteristic', 'value', 'edit'] ngOnInit() { this.item!.initializeItemCharacteristics();